Job description

  • Identify, troubleshoot, and resolve hardware, software, and (some) network-related problems encountered by end-users on the network
  • Work with the installation, configuration, and features of hardware and standard applications (Office 365, Teams, Adobe Creative and Document Cloud, etc.)
  • Familiar with Entra and Intune
  • Maintain personal ability in the appropriate use of all relevant information technologies and other systems
  • Install and maintain Windows and Mac OS environments on users' computers
  • Document and maintain computer inventory using our asset management software
  • Troubleshoot videoconferencing equipment
  • Manage corporate smartphones - activate SIM cards, replace phones, and manage our mobile deployment via our network services provider portal
  • Any other work, duties, projects, or ad hoc requests as assigned
  • Senior Tech with strong background in AV equipment

Requirements

  • Post-secondary education
  • Active directory 3-5 years of hands-on experience supporting end users
  • Office 365 2-3 years of hands-on experience supporting end users
  • Intune 2-3 years of hands-on experience
  • Windows and Mac OS troubleshooting, 3-5 years of hands-on experience
  • Microsoft Teams, 1 year of hands-on experience supporting end users and administration
  • Telephony System 2+ years' experience in managing users, extensions, and office phones (Bell Total Connect an asset)
  • Video-conferencing equipment experience (Crestron Mercury an asset)
  • Intermediate experience with servers, desktop, and laptop computer hardware
  • Ability to communicate effectively with stakeholders in both languages (French or Spanish (preferred, not required) and English) verbally and in written form, and interpret and respond quickly, clearly, and effectively to requests
  • Excellent research and troubleshooting skills
  • Self-motivated and possess the ability to multitask
  • Team player
